About

In recent decades, authors affiliated with Paris School of Business have published 1.2k papers, which have received a total of 25.3k indexed citations. Scholars at this organization have produced 456 papers in Economics and Econometrics, 259 papers in Strategy and Management and 251 papers in Finance on the topics of Market Dynamics and Volatility (229 papers), Energy, Environment, Economic Growth (134 papers) and Entrepreneurship Studies and Influences (112 papers). Their work is cited by papers focused on Economics and Econometrics (9.7k citations), Strategy and Management (6.1k citations) and Marketing (5.4k citations). Authors at Paris School of Business collaborate with scholars in France, Italy and Tunisia and have published in prestigious journals including Management Science, Journal of Cleaner Production and Neuroscience & Biobehavioral Reviews. Some of Paris School of Business's most productive authors include Manlio Del Giudice, Zied Ftiti, Khaled Guesmi, Stéphane Goutte, Ignasi Capdevila, Francesco Schiavone, Sanjay Kumar Singh, Karina Sokolova, Hajer Kéfi and Duc Khuong Nguyen.
